Drs. Daveed Frazier, Martin C. Holland & more: 10 spine surgeons recently receiving honors — August 7, 2015

Spine

Here are 10 spine surgeons who recently received awards or promotions.

Tidelands Health named orthopedic spine surgeon T. Scott Ellison, MD, to its board of trustees.

 

Brigham and Women's Hospital appointed James D. Kang, MD, to chairman of the department of orthopedic surgery.

 

Richard Fessler, MD, was elected to Lawrence University's board of trustees.

 

Neilank Jha, MD, was named special advisor to Trident Bands' Brain Armor subsidiary.

 

The Jazz Foundation of America honored Daveed Frazier, MD, with an award for his excellence in orthopedic spine surgery and commitment to the jazz community.

 

Neil Badlani, MD, was named Nobilis Health's vice president of medical affairs.

 

Providence Regional Medical Center Everett (Wash.) named Martin C. Holland, MD, as chief of neurosurgery and the neuroscience program.

 

Spine surgeons Michael Roh, MD, Christopher Silva, MD, and Fred Sweet, MD, of Rockford Spine (Ill.) all won Vitals' "Most Compassionate Doctor Award."
